FOOTBALL.

SEOONTVA&Y SCHOOLS' CHAMPIONSHIP. [Per Press Association.] WELLINGTON, February 16. The first entry for the New Zealand secondary aohools' Rugby championship has been received from le Auto Native College The trophy is a challenge cup won by the New Zealand Mounted Division in Egypt The North Island tournament will bo held at Palmerston North, and the South Island at Christchurch. The winners, will play off in Wellington, and the champion team' thereafter will be open to challenge on the lines of the Heathooto Williams cricket shield, NEW ZEALAND UNION ANNUAL. The New Zealand Rugby Union intends to lesumo issuing its Annual this year, ana is preparing an unusually ambitious volume for publication, INTERNATIONAL MATCHES. A, and N.Z. Cable Association and Rcutor, Australian and N.Z; Cable Association. LONDON, February 14. Under Rugby rules, at Dublin, England defeated Ireland by 14 points to 11 Undor Association rules, at Belfast, Ireland and Wales played a draw, scoring two goals each. ,
